What companies run services between Pisa, Italy and Unipol Arena, Italy?

FlixBus operates a bus from Pisa to Bologna Centrale twice daily. Tickets cost €14–23 and the journey takes 2h 30m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Pisa Centrale to Unipol Arena via Firenze S.M.N., Bologna Centrale, Mille, and Ceretolo Vivaldi in around 3h 26m.
